## Ticket SWP-418: Sweeper deletes volumes still attached to paused jobs

The orphaned-resource sweeper in Hollowmere treats paused jobs as terminated, so their scratch volumes get reclaimed.

Steps:
1. Start a batch job on the dev cluster and pause it.
2. Run `sweepctl run --dry-run=false`.
3. Resume the job; it fails on missing volume.

Expected: paused jobs excluded. To reproduce against the sweeper API directly, authenticate with the token below.

bearer token for yagef-yahaf: eyJhbGciOiJIUzI1NiIsInR5cCI6IkpXVCJ9.eyJzdWIiOiIjTGyX4q1qSIn0.o7LtVLNaptGl

This page outlines the launch plan for Solvane Pro for the finance team's budgeting purposes. Production begins in week six, with a soft launch in the Ferndale market before general release. Marketing spend is front-loaded into the first two months; distributor incentives run for one quarter. Pricing is provisionally set above the legacy line, pending final margin review. Please model both conservative and base-case volumes. Revenue assumptions depend on the positioning strategy captured in the confidential note below.

board note of kagug-yafop: Fraaxox Freight plans to lower the Feniel list price by 23.0 percent in September. The finance team signed off on a budget of $361.9 million for Project Ruswyn. The renewal with Wenmirax Foods closes at $472.0 million a year, 65.4 percent below the last contract. Project Briael slips by two quarters because of the supplier delay.

Handover for the weekly eng sync: the Corvalane autocomplete index has degraded steadily since the Thornsby release. Median suggestion latency rose from 40ms to 310ms, traced to an unbounded prefix expansion in the shard merger. I've prepared a rebuild plan on the staging cluster; please review before Thursday. The rebuild tooling reads its credentials from the sealed index vault, which must be opened first. The recovery passphrase for that vault appears directly below.

unlock words, bawef-kahap: sorax-sorir-quenys-aldok